pub trait LaTeXFormatter {
// Required methods
fn to_latex_with_depth(
&self,
context: &LaTeXContext,
depth: usize,
) -> Result<String, FormattingError>;
fn function_to_latex_with_depth(
&self,
name: &str,
args: &[Expression],
context: &LaTeXContext,
depth: usize,
) -> Result<String, FormattingError>;
// Provided methods
fn to_latex<C>(&self, context: C) -> Result<String, FormattingError>
where C: Into<Option<LaTeXContext>> { ... }
fn function_to_latex(
&self,
name: &str,
args: &[Expression],
context: &LaTeXContext,
) -> Result<String, FormattingError> { ... }
}Expand description
Format the expression to LaTeX

Provided Methods§
Sourcefn to_latex<C>(&self, context: C) -> Result<String, FormattingError>
fn to_latex<C>(&self, context: C) -> Result<String, FormattingError>
Format an Expression as LaTeX mathematical notation
Converts mathematical expressions into LaTeX format suitable for rendering in mathematical documents and publications.
§Arguments
context- LaTeX formatting configuration
§Context Options
needs_parentheses- Whether to wrap the entire expression in parentheses
§Examples
use mathhook_core::{Expression, expr};
use mathhook_core::formatter::latex::{LaTeXFormatter, LaTeXContext};
let expression = expr!(x ^ 2);
let context = LaTeXContext::default();
let result = expression.to_latex(context).unwrap();
assert!(result.contains("x"));
assert!(result.contains("2"));§Error Handling
Returns error messages for expressions that exceed safety limits:
- Maximum recursion depth (1000 levels)
- Maximum terms per operation (10000 terms)
